As AI Lead Consultant you are the person who answers that question in the room. You sit where pre-sales consulting, engagement leadership and AI capability building meet, and you are accountable for turning executive ambition into a roadmap our delivery teams can actually build.
Day to day you will run discovery workshops with client leadership, size and prioritise AI use cases, and build the business cases and ROI models that get programmes funded. You will partner with Sales and practice leadership to shape proposals, pitches and RFP responses, then stay with the engagement as the onsite consulting lead so that what was sold is what gets delivered. Between engagements you will sharpen our own toolkit - the frameworks, accelerators and playbooks that let the next team start further along - and you will mentor consultants and engineers growing into client-facing AI work.
Responsibilities
Pre-Sales and Solution Consulting
- Partner with Sales and practice leadership to shape AI proposals, pitches and solution narratives for prospective and existing clients.
- Run discovery and ideation workshops with client stakeholders to surface goals, pain points, data readiness and organisational constraints.
- Own the AI solution story in RFP responses and bid defences, including scope, delivery approach, commercial shape and risk.
- Qualify opportunities honestly - recommend against use cases where the data, readiness or value case does not hold up.
Business Case and Roadmap Definition
- Build ROI models and business cases that quantify value, cost and payback period for each candidate use case.
- Sequence AI adoption roadmaps across quick wins, platform foundations and transformational bets.
- Define success measures with the client before build starts, so value realisation is measurable rather than anecdotal.
Engagement Leadership
- Act as the onsite engagement lead for AI consulting and implementation programmes, owning client confidence end to end.
- Hold the bridge between client and delivery - translate business intent into technical direction, and technical constraint into business language.
- Govern scope, risk and stakeholder alignment across the engagement, escalating early rather than late.
Capability and Practice Building
- Develop and refine proprietary AI frameworks, methodologies, accelerators and reusable toolkits.
- Mentor consultants and engineers moving into client-facing AI work, and run internal enablement sessions.
- Publish thought leadership - white papers, points of view and case studies - and represent Robosoft at client and industry forums.
- Track emerging AI technologies and regulation, and fold the implications into our frameworks and client advice.
